Detailed Description
The technical solution of the present invention will be described clearly and completely with reference to the following embodiments, and it should be understood that the described embodiments are only a part of the embodiments of the present invention, and not all of the embodiments. Based on the embodiments of the present invention, all other embodiments obtained by a person of ordinary skill in the art without creative efforts belong to the protection scope of the present invention.
As shown in fig. 1 to 4, a monitoring device for security protection comprises an installation base 1 and a camera 6, wherein four installation blocks 2 are arranged on the installation base 1, a monitoring component is installed on the upper end surface of the installation base 1, an installation groove 11 is formed on the lower end surface of the installation base 1, a limiting chute 12 is formed on the inner side surface of the installation groove 11, a protection cover plate 3 is installed in the installation groove 11, limiting posts 306 are symmetrically arranged on two sides of the protection cover plate 3, a plurality of heat dissipation holes 301 are formed on the upper end surface and the side surface of the protection cover plate 3, a protection net 302 is installed in each heat dissipation hole 301, the heat dissipation holes 301 are formed on the upper end surface and the side surface of the protection cover plate 3, so that heat generated by the monitoring component in the working process can be dissipated in time, and meanwhile, a protection net 302 is further arranged in each heat dissipation hole 301, thereby avoiding the winged insect to enter into the installation base 1, thereby influencing the service life of the equipment.
The mounting base 1 is a square base, and four mounting blocks 2 are fixedly connected at four top corners of the mounting base 1, and four mounting holes 201 are formed in the mounting blocks 2.
The monitoring assembly comprises a camera 6, a shell 4, a first cover plate 5, a second cover plate 8 and protective glass 7, the camera 6 is installed in the shell 4, the shell 4 is a spherical shell, a strip-shaped groove is formed in one side surface of the shell 4, the first cover plate 5 and the second cover plate 8 are installed at two ends of the strip-shaped groove respectively, and the protective glass 7 is installed between the first cover plate 5 and the second cover plate 8.
The lower extreme of control subassembly is connected with the one end of axis of rotation 9, the other end of axis of rotation 9 runs through the upper end surface of installation base 1 and is connected with rotation motor 10, rotation motor 10 fixed mounting is inside installation base 1.
The lower end surface of the mounting base 1 is provided with two fixed blocks 303, and the two fixed blocks 303 are symmetrically mounted on two sides of the mounting groove 11; connecting holes 307 are symmetrically formed in the side face of the protective cover plate 3, the connecting holes 307 are matched with a fixing block 303 for use, and the fixing block 303 is connected with the connecting holes 307 through a clamping pin 304; the mounting groove 11 is provided with two mounting ports 305 with the symmetry of installation base 1 juncture, the protective cover plate 3 is embedded into spacing spout 12 with spacing post 306 through mounting hole 201.
The utility model discloses the theory of operation: the protective cover plate 3 is arranged on the lower end face of the mounting base 1, the plurality of heat dissipation holes 301 are formed in the upper end face and the side face of the protective cover plate 3, heat generated when the monitoring equipment works can be dissipated from the mounting base 1 through the heat dissipation holes 301, the monitoring equipment can work well in a hot environment, meanwhile, a protective net 302 is arranged in each heat dissipation hole 301, flying insects can be prevented from entering the inside of the mounting base 1, damage to the equipment is avoided, and the service life of the equipment is further influenced; at the inside mounting groove 11 that is provided with of installation base 1, spacing spout 12 has been seted up to the inside side of mounting groove 11, and installing port 305 has been seted up to the symmetry on mounting groove 11, side symmetry at protective cover plate 3 is provided with spacing post 306, spacing post 306 on the protective cover plate 3 passes through in the spacing spout of installing port 305 embedding, reuse bayonet lock 304 passes fixed block 303 and connecting hole 307 in proper order and fixes protective cover plate 3, through setting up spacing spout 12 and spacing post 306, deuterogamy fixed block 303, bayonet lock 304 and connecting hole 307, can make things convenient for protective cover plate 3's dismantlement, thereby when making things convenient for supervisory equipment to break down, the maintenance personal overhauls.
